So what can you do to
protect your search engine optimization strategy and the
resulting traffic critical to the success of your online
marketing?
There are some things you
can do.
1. BUILD CONTENT WITH REAL,
RELEVANT VALUE
Do you develop content just
for search engines or just for your visitors and
customers?
The answer is both.
Truth is, your customers
search for information based on keywords. Use tools like
Wordtracker (http://www.highertrustmarketing.com/part/wordtracker)
to find those keywords.
Plan your articles around
answering questions associated with each keyword. Over
time, you will build highly relevant content that will be
irrisistable to the search engines - no matter how they
change them.
2. LINK FOR QUALITY, NOT
QUANTITY
One single link with a
Pagerank (Google's term for ranking sites) of 5 is worth
10 or more sites with a Pagerank of 3.
In addtion, as an important
part of your search engine optimization strategy, make
sure your links include a brief description (a URL only
inbound link may be ignored), includes important keyword
and appears on a relevant partner site.
Avoid FFA's and most link
farms, they may actually do you more harm than good.
3. AVOID KNOWN MISTAKES
Common mistakes people make
with their search engine optimization strategy are:
- Cross linking unrelated
sites, recent discussion with master Affiliate
Marketing pro James Martell recently brought this
issue to light
- Submitting to link
farms, in many cases this will eventually get your
site penalized or even banned from the SE's
- Duplicate content. Many
people feel the need to duplicate their pages and make
small changes for each search engine (also called
doorway pages) - however if this is not done properly,
you will get penalized
- Trying to load your
content with too many keywords. Focus on 1-3 keywords
only

5. VARY YOUR TRAFFIC
GENERATION TECHNIQUES
Too many people rely on
Google traffic for 99% of their traffic. It's true, search
engine traffic is the most economical way to advertise
online, but there are many other ways to vary your traffic
generation strategy.
Add these traffic
generation techniques to your search engine optimization
strategy:
- Writing articles
- Running affiliate
program
- Joint Ventures
- Viral "sticky"
tools
- Press Releases
